一个三到五年程序员的学习计划

  本人已经工作两年多了,尴尬的是待过的两家公司都是外包,大部分外包公司技术性都很一般,这也是很多人看不起外包公司的一点,有的公司招聘明确

说不要外包,就问你尴尬不?可是已经在外包公司了怎么办,我也很绝望啊。。。。。而且我做过的项目都是很老的项目,后期做些需求。现在待的甲方公司

项目很多,我接触的项目框架就是SSH,中间件是Redis、ActiveMQ,当然会包含企业内部开发的一些构件等。这里不是说甲方公司技术性不高,只是我接触

到的项目技术性不高。

  进入公司的时候,自己基本知道情况了,几乎不加班,这点事挺好的(因为我们组就三个人,负责项目需求少)。自己也不想成为一个很咸的咸鱼,也

期望着有天能够进入互联网公司。但是下班回来学习的次数很少,即使学习也静不下心。人总是这样,一边玩着手机,一边又很内疚自己浪费时间,虚度光阴。

  博客在7.20号写的,今天10.24,我从外包进入一家发展不错的互联网公司,算是脱离苦海,让未来有点盼头了,顺便说下,微服务挺重要的,我面试

三家都是用Spring Cloud,你如果完全不懂,跟专业不对口差不多,可能简历都过不去,我本人有用微服务重构过一个小项目,算是练手吧。

  后来给自己列了学习计划,也是从网上搜索一个工作两三年的程序员需要掌握哪些知识才是合格的。

1、Java基础知识

#反射、IO、接口/抽象类、内部类、异常、Enum、序列化、static、final、Iterator,Iterable和Comparable,Comparator等

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:https://www.heiqu.com/zzzxwz.html